函数
防抖函数是一种常用的优化方法,可以避免在短时间内频繁触发某个函数而导致性能问题。 作用是在一定时间内,如果重复触发同一个函数,只执行最后一次,以减少函数执行次数,节省性能。 这个防抖函数接受两个参数,第一个参数是要执行的函数,第二个参数是延迟时间
报告摘要:本报告主要讨论由连续时间动力学和离散时间动力学个体构成的混杂多智能体系统,探究其一致性问题。主要内容包括:考虑了一阶动力学个体组成的混杂多智能体系统,通过分析其交互方式,设计了三类分布式协议,通过代数图论和微分方程求解的方法,得到系统解决一致性的判据准则;基于博弈理论探究了混杂多智能体系统的一致性问题。假设每个时刻存在一个连续时间动力学个体和一个离散时间动力学个体进行博弈,设计了博弈收益函数,求得唯一的Nash均衡点,进而得到混杂多智能体系统解决一致性问题的可解
云南大型设备搬运,装卸机械先要符合现场作业的性质和物资特点、特性要求如在有铁路专用线的车站、仓库等,可选择门式起重机;云南大型设备搬运,在库房内可选择桥式起重机;在使用托盘和集装箱作业的生产条件下,可尽量选择叉车以至跨载起重机。 按每年装卸1万吨货物需要的机械台数和每台机械所担任装卸物资的种类和每年完成装卸货物的吨数进行配套。此外,还可以采用线性规划方法来设计装卸作业机械的配套方案,即根据装卸作业现场的要求,列出数个线性不等式,并确定目标函数,然后求出优的各种设备台数
学过 javascript 的都知道 javascript 里面没有块级作用域的概念,这就意味着在块语句中定义的变量,实际上是在包含函数中而非语句中创建的,看下面的例子: 上面的函数中定义了一个 for 循环,而变量 i 的初始值被设置为0。在 java、c++等语言中,变量 i 只在 for 循环中定义和使用,当 for 循环结束后 变量 i 就被销毁了,但是在 javascript 中,变量实际上实在函数 outPutNumber 中定义的,所以当 for 循环结束后 i 变量还存在,因此从变量 i 定义开始,就可以在函数内部随处访问它。 如果我们想临时使用一些变量,在使用后便把变量销毁掉,我们可以使用匿名函数来模仿java、c++等语言中的块级作用域,看下面的例子:
若来自正态总体的 个随机变量 相互独立,且数学期望为0、方差为1(即服从标准正态分布),则随机变量 ( )被称为服从自由度为 的卡方分布,记作 . 卡方分布的可加性:若 相互独立,且都服从卡方分布,自由度为 ,则 服从自由度为 的 分布. 卡方分布常用于假设检验和置信区间的计算,还可以用来测试随机变量之间是否相互独立,也可用来检测统计模型是否符合实际要求.自由度为 的卡方变量的平均值是 ,方差是 . 卡方分布是伽玛分布的一个特例,它的熵为: 其中 是双伽玛函数.卡方变量与Gamma变量的关系是当Gamma变量 频率 为1/2时, 的2倍为卡方变量之自由度即:
过去,人们发明了很多方法来度量色彩,以使得色彩的交流变得简单和准确。 这些方法尝试着将色彩数字化,就如同表述长度和重量一样。 光源色彩的描述和测量可以分为三种主要的色度测定方法
雾滴中的溶剂(通常是水)蒸发而形成干颗粒,它同时也包含有传热和传质过程。雾滴和干燥空气之间的接触,其热量以对流的方式,由空气传递给雾滴,蒸发的湿分以对流的方式,穿过围绕各个雾滴的边界层,进入到空气中。 雾滴离开雾化器的速度,与周围空气的速度不同,因此,除了同时进行热量和质量传递之外,在雾滴和周围空气之间,还有一个动量传递
面向对象分析的产出是详细的需求描述,那面向对象设计的产出就是类。在面向对象设计环节,我们将需求描述转化为具体的类的设计。我们把这一设计环节拆解细化一下,主要包含以下几个部分: 面向对象设计完成之后,我们已经定义清晰了类、属性、方法、类之间的交互,并且将所有的类组装起来,提供了统一的执行入口
自定义函数中的exit: 在自定义函数中,exit的作用是返回函数的值,如下代码: 样例输入: 在自定义函数f()中,利用exit来返回该函数的值a+2。 主程序中的exit: 在主程序中,exit的作用是结束程序,如下代码: 在输出时没有输出12,即没有运行writeln(a+2);这一语句,因为当程序运行到exit语句时,就直接结束了程序,exit后面的代码不会执行。 exit 是退出当前程序块
函数指针的语法相对比较复杂,成员函数指针则在此基础上进一步引入了类作用域限定。让我们来了解一下成员函数指针的写法。 首先回顾一下函数指针的使用方法